Question:

A pen stand made of wood is in the shape of a cuboid with four conical depressions to hold pens. The dimensions of the cuboid are 15cm by 10cm by 3.5cm. The radius of each of the depressions is 0.5cm and the depth is 1.4cm. Find the volume of wood in the entire stand.

Solution:

Depth (h) of each conical depression = 1.4cm
Radius (r) of each conical depression = 0.5cm
Volume of wood = Volume of cuboid - 4 (Volume of a conical depression)
= l × b × h - 4 × (1/3)πr²h
= 15 × 10 × 3.5 - 4 × (1/3) × (22/7) × (0.5)² × 1.4
= 525 - 1.47
= 523.53 cm³
